About the role

  • Responsible for driving day-to-day platform strategy initiatives and operational excellence across Cox Automotive's retail solutions.
  • Reports to the Senior Director, Strategic Planning & Platform Strategy and owns execution of critical workstreams focused on platform integration, orchestration, and quick-win delivery.
  • Lead cross-solution integration execution, translate strategic vision into actionable plans, and ensure platform initiatives deliver immediate, measurable value.
  • Execute specific workstreams within Cox Automotive's Retail Platform Strategy, translating strategic vision for platform components into detailed implementation plans with clear milestones.
  • Identify and prioritize quick-win opportunities that deliver tangible business results within short timeframes.
  • Maintain meticulous documentation of platform initiatives, tracking all details, dependencies, and action items while monitoring performance metrics.
  • Lead day-to-day execution of cross-solution integration initiatives, managing timelines, dependencies, and deliverables with exceptional attention to detail.
  • Partner with product and technical teams to coordinate implementation, maintain comprehensive project plans and stakeholder communications, and resolve blockers while maintaining positive relationships.
  • Develop integration roadmaps that prioritize high-impact, achievable milestones aligned with broader platform strategy.
  • Drive UI/UX harmonization execution by coordinating with product and design teams to implement consistent patterns and standards.
  • Track and document user feedback systematically, identifying experience gaps and maintaining detailed records of design decisions.
  • Build and maintain strong, positive relationships across Cox Automotive, communicating project status, risks, and dependencies clearly and proactively.
  • Present updates and recommendations to business leaders with confidence, manage project-related risks with foresight, and facilitate meetings effectively.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in a related discipline and 8 years experience in a related field.
  • The right candidate could also have a different combination, such as a master’s degree and 6 years experience; a Ph.D. and 3 years experience in a related field; or 12 years experience in a related field.
  • Relevant experience includes: progressive work in strategic planning, corporate strategy, and/or management consulting.
  • Proven ability to execute complex initiatives and manage technical teams in matrixed product organizations, with excellent understanding of how to translate between business strategy and technical implementation.
  • Exceptional project management capabilities with ability to manage multiple priorities simultaneously, identify quick wins, and maintain meticulous documentation ensuring nothing falls through the cracks.
  • Strong analytical skills with ability to synthesize information and develop actionable recommendations quickly.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ills with outstanding interpersonal skills, positive demeanor, and collaborative working style that builds strong relationships and energizes teams.
  • Self-starter with ability to work independently while maintaining alignment with strategic direction and commitment to operational excellence.
  • Travel: 15%.
Benefits
  • The Company offers eligible employees the flexibility to take as much vacation with pay as they deem consistent with their duties, the company’s needs, and its obligations.
  • Seven paid holidays throughout the calendar year.
  • Up to 160 hours of paid wellness annually for their own wellness or that of family members.
  • Additional paid time off in the form of bereavement leave, time off to vote, jury duty leave, volunteer time off, military leave, and parental leave.
  • Health care insurance (medical, dental, vision).
  • Retirement planning (401(k)).
  • Paid days off (sick leave, parental leave, flexible vacation/wellness days, and/or PTO).
